The Binding of Isaac is a critically acclaimed indie roguelike dungeon crawler developed by Edmund McMillen and Florian Himsl. Originally released in 2011, the game is known for its dark, religiously themed narrative, procedural generation, and extremely high replayability. Players control Isaac, a young child who flees into the monster-filled basement of his home to escape his mother, who believes she has been commanded by God to sacrifice him.

Reviewers generally praise the game for its high replayability, driven by an extensive range of power-up combinations that make every "run" feel unique. It uses a familiar top-down framework inspired by The Legend of Zelda but adds "roguelike" elements, meaning the maps are randomly generated and death is permanent.
